The Position

.Key Responsibilities
  • Responsible for assessing compliance of employee reimbursement activities as well as associated healthcare compliance reviews in a timely and accurate manner, against the Company's Policies, Procedures and External regulatory requirements.

  • Clearly documents all compliance assessment (i.e assessment results) activities in concur

  • during claim processing

  • Performs other relevant support activities as and when required (e.g. support in validating/ performing data analysis/testing which contributes to the reporting to affiliates/ Compliance Projects )

  • Escalates issues to superior/RSS Line Manager (where required)

  • Engages in networking with colleagues from other business functions when required to

  • Supports the team in performing operational activities and involved in identifying/ implementing improvement opportunities within the current operational process

Academic requirement

  • Undergraduate students from reputable universities in relevant fields of study (Prefer business, law or finance related major).

  • Available for a minimum period of 6 months.

Key Competencies required

  • Good command of spoken and written English and Mandarin

  • Proactive at work and able to manage multiple tasks efficiently

  • Strong analytical skills and great attention to details

  • Able to challenge the status quo with skepticism and is passionate about process validation/ improvement

  • Possess strong communication skills and a good record of extra-curricular activities.

  • Good interpersonal skills, able to work in a team effectively, deliver on commitment.
